Downtown Spokane

City centre Spokane balances urban energy with natural beauty along the scenic Spokane River. Historic buildings like the Davenport Hotel stand alongside modern towers in this economic hub of eastern Washington. The area buzzes with performing arts at the Fox Theatre and Knitting Factory Concert House. Riverfront Park offers 100 acres of green space with stunning waterfall views and walking trails. Dining options range from upscale steakhouses to casual eateries featuring Pacific Northwest cuisine. Business travellers appreciate the central location while tourists enjoy the walkable streets and vibrant entertainment scene.

Browne's Addition

Browne's Addition offers a charming step back in time with its collection of Victorian and Craftsman homes. Tree-lined streets create a peaceful atmosphere just minutes from city centre Spokane. The Northwest Museum of Arts and Culture anchors this historic district with regional art and Native American artefacts. Stroll past ornate gingerbread trim and wraparound porches on these architectural treasures. Small cafes and bistros serve casual American fare with Pacific Northwest influences. This quiet residential haven provides the perfect balance of cultural experiences and relaxing retreat from city life.

South Perry District

South Perry District blends small-town charm with Spokane's creative spirit. The area revolves around its vibrant Thursday farmers market, where local vendors showcase fresh produce and handcrafted goods. Historic brick buildings house craft breweries with sunny patios and art galleries that showcase regional talent. Explore tree-lined streets dotted with craftsman-style homes and colourful murals. Farm-to-table cafes serve Pacific Northwest flavours while vintage shops offer unique treasures. Though quiet after dark, the district provides an authentic glimpse into local Spokane life away from city centre.

Kendall Yards

Kendall Yards offers an artsy escape where Spokane's industrial past meets creative future. This riverside area features stunning public art, scenic water views along the Centennial Trail, and contemporary buildings housing galleries and boutiques. Visitors can explore craft breweries and farm-to-table restaurants while enjoying the outdoors. The area balances modern design with historical rail yard elements. Wide pedestrian-friendly streets make it easy to discover local shops and impressive murals. The Spokane River provides a peaceful backdrop for dining, walking, or simply relaxing after visiting nearby attractions like the Northwest Museum of Arts & Culture.

Logan

Logan blends historic charm with authentic Spokane living on tree-lined residential streets. Craftsman and Colonial Revival homes create a peaceful backdrop for travellers seeking a quiet retreat from urban bustle. Mission Park and the nearby Spokane River offer outdoor recreation options just minutes away. Gonzaga University anchors the area with its McCarthey Athletic Centre and Stevens Tennis Centre. Art enthusiasts can explore the Jundt Art Museum while history buffs will appreciate the neighborhood's well-preserved early 20th-century architecture. City centre attractions remain easily accessible for dining and entertainment.

Best time to go to Spokane

Spokane (and vicinity) boasts a year-around average temperature of 9.3°C, peaking at 21.0°C in July, its warmest month, and dipping to an average low of -1.3°C in December, the coolest. Rainfall averages at 37.6mm annually, with December seeing the heaviest showers and August being the driest month.

Monthcalendar iconTemperature (Celcius)temperature iconRainfall (mm)rain icon
January-0.449.5
February1.335.1
March4.939.9
April8.431.5
May12.743.4
June16.934.8
July21.020.8
August20.717.8
September15.821.3
October8.934.8
November2.857.7
December-1.365.0

The nearest major airports for your trip to Spokane

Arriving in Spokane, WA is convenient via Spokane International Airport (GEG), located 10km from the city centre. Notable hotels nearby include the Davenport Hotel, Autograph Collection, and The Davenport Grand, both rated 4 stars, offering airport shuttle services. Another option is the DoubleTree by Hilton Spokane City Center, also 10km away, with similar transportation services. For those considering other airports, Trail Regional Airport (YZZ) is 156km away, with nearby accommodations like the Crown Columbia Hotel, while Pullman-Moscow Regional Airport (PUW) is 105km distant, featuring the Hotel McCoy Pullman among its options. Each hotel provides accessible transport to their respective airports.

What's the weather like in Spokane?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 20°C, while the coldest months are December and January, with an average of -1°C. The snowiest months in Spokane are December, January, February and March, with each month seeing an average of 16 cm of snowfall.
